
Second system (for non-steerable parachutes):
The reserve parachute bridle is passed through the loop at the end of the harness’s inbuilt reserve parachute bridle. The reserve parachute itself is then
passed through the large loop in its own bridle. This connects the two bridles. The loops should be pulled as tight as possible to avoid any chance of
dangerous friction developing between the two bridles during the shock caused when the reserve parachute opens. To ensure that the link between the
two bridles remains tight, remember to fasten the knot using the Velcro strip on the harness’s inbuilt reserve parachute bridle.
To prevent the union of the two ropes come loose over time, we recommend fastening the knot with tape.
